c++二进制-从零开始学C++编程:掌握二进制数据处理技巧

GS安卓站

我是一名程序员小菜鸟,最近开始学习C++编程。在这个过程中,我遇到了许多困惑和挑战,特别是在处理二进制数据时。然而,通过不断摸索和探索,我终于找到了一些应对方法和技巧,现在我将与大家分享我的经验。

1.理解二进制的基础知识

c++二进制_c++二进制_c++二进制

首先,要搞定C++二进制,我们需要对它有一个基本的了解。二进制是计算机内部数据存储和处理的一种方式,由0和1组成。在C++中,我们经常需要读取、写入和操作二进制数据。因此,掌握二进制的基础知识是至关重要的。

在学习C++二进制之前,我花了一些时间研究了计算机的原理和内部结构。我学习了位运算、字节顺序以及数据类型与二进制表示之间的关系。这些基础知识为我后续的学习打下了坚实的基础。

2.使用位运算处理二进制数据

c++二进制_c++二进制_c++二进制

在处理二进制数据时,位运算是非常有用的工具。它可以帮助我们进行各种位操作,如与、或、异或和移位等。通过灵活运用位运算,我们可以高效地读取和修改二进制数据。

我在学习过程中发现,使用位运算处理二进制数据可以大大提高程序的效率。例如,通过使用位与运算可以提取某个特定位置上的比特值,而不需要进行复杂的计算。

telegeram官方最新版:https://gszyybyfy.com/app/71976.html